Joanna Page has disclosed that her husband once cautioned her they were heading for “ruin” unless they made a crucial family choice. The Gavin and Stacey star’s revelations emerged during a recent appearance on the Chris Evans Show on Virgin Radio, where she discussed something she has in common with the renowned broadcaster: a large family.

Joanna, who shares four youngsters – Eva, Kit, Noah, and Boe – with Emmerdale actor James Thornton, spoke with Chris, who has a large family himself, about her offspring, aged three, eight, 10 and 12.

It appears unlikely that more children are on the cards for Joanna, who previously revealed on Loose Women her choice to have her fallopian tubes tied in her mid-forties, though she contemplated reversing the procedure.

Chatting to Chris, the actress explained why she and James eventually chose against expanding their family further, suggesting it might have been down to being unable to “cope with it”.

She revealed: “Well, we planned for four. I’m an only child, and so I was like, you know, if we have one, you’re lucky, you know. I don’t know how many we’re gonna get.

“But James, my husband, is one of four, so he was like, ‘Right, we’re going to go for four,’ and then we had two, and he said, ‘Right, that’s our lot; we can’t cope with it emotionally, mentally, financially. It’s going to ruin us.’”

Joanna continued: “And so yeah, so after three, it was just like, ‘Nope, that is it; that’s the end.’”

Last year, Joanna confessed that she’d “chatted” with her husband about the possibility of expanding their family, admitting that she still felt “very maternal” and had considered “fostering or adopting”.

In an interview with Woman and Home magazine, she revealed: “I don’t regret having my tubes tied, and although I felt broody at the start of the year, I don’t any more. At the beginning of this year, I did a health check, which involved a scan that showed that my right ovary had packed up.”

Joanna further disclosed that there “wasn’t anything left”, and she had “no eggs”. It was a moment that “felt huge” for her. She also shared that she’d been prescribed HRT patches.

However, she confessed that she was afraid to use them as she thought it would result in her being unable to have any more children, despite previously having her “tubes tied”.

During a discussion on Loose Women, Joanna revealed that she once looked into whether she could have her “tubes put back together”. Discovering that it was possible, she told her husband.

She said: “I told James, and he just looked at me and went, ‘You what? What on earth are you going on about?’ So I will not be having any more. I’ve got my beautiful four children.”
